Unlike Photoshop CS6 and Illustrator CS6 which were updated to be 64-bit applications earlier, InDesign was not updated to 64-bit until the first Creative Cloud version InDesign CC 9.0, which was released in June 2013. Photoshop CS6 (and Illustrator CS6) are 64 bit, but they have lots of 32-bit dependencies.
